New video footage has emerged involving Dayton James Webber, a 27-year-old professional cornhole player currently facing murder charges. The footage, first reported by TMZ, allegedly shows the quadruple amputee consuming an unknown substance and discharging a firearm months prior to the incident that led to his arrest.
In the video, which was reportedly filmed last summer in La Plata, Maryland, Webber is seen standing on his head while an associate holds a dollar bill beneath his nose. Shortly after, the athlete is seen standing upright, holding a semiautomatic rifle, and firing several rounds through an open window.
Webber, who lost his limbs to a bacterial infection in infancy, has previously used social media to demonstrate his ability to handle weapons. His YouTube channel features videos titled to showcase his shooting proficiency without the use of hands or feet.
These developments follow Webber’s arrest in connection with the March 22 shooting of 27-year-old Bradrick Michael Wells. Authorities allege that Webber shot Wells twice in the head while they were traveling in a Tesla SUV.
According to court documents, the shooting occurred during a late-night drive after an argument described by witnesses as "high school BS." Two other passengers in the vehicle reportedly fled after Webber allegedly requested assistance in removing the victim's body from the car.
Webber then allegedly drove approximately 100 miles to Charlottesville, Virginia, where he was eventually located at a hospital seeking medical treatment. The victim’s body was recovered several hours after the initial confrontation.
The American Cornhole League professional is currently held as legal proceedings continue. Investigators are reviewing his social media presence and the newly surfaced footage to establish a timeline of his conduct prior to the March 22 event.
Law enforcement officials have not yet commented on how the new video might impact the ongoing prosecution. The case has drawn significant public attention due to Webber’s high profile in professional sports and his unique physical circumstances.
